Title of article
Prototype and mass production tests of avalanche photodiodes for the electromagnetic calorimeter in the ALICE experiment at LHC

Abstract
Avalanche PhotoDiodes (APD) have been chosen as photonsensors for the new Electromagnetic Calorimeter (EMCal) of the ALICE experiment at the LHC. The size of the calorimeter requires the overall use of more than 12 000 APDs, all of which have to be tested and characterized individually. A procedure for the test of a large amount of APDs has been developed and is here described in detail, together with results from a first sample of devices.
